A Formal Framework for the Specification, Analysis and Generation of Standardized Hypermedia Documents
Abstract
This paper proposes a formal framework for the specification, analysis and generation of standardized hypermedia documents. This framework is based on the Hierarchical Time Stream Petri Net (HTSPN) model adapted to the specification of temporal and logical constraints in distributed hypermedia systems. The interpreted HTSPN model presented in the paper allows the accurate and unambiguous specification of hypermedia documents. Moreover, it permits powerful analysis techniques to be applied for insuring the quality of hypermedia documents. It is important for a HTSPN specification to be stocked, exchanged and presented within open hypermedia systems. Therefore, a procedure translating interpreted HTSPN specification into an MHEG representation is also proposed.
